WebMay 7, 2024 · Children between the ages of 6 months and 5 years are at increased risk of a seizure that occurs during a fever (febrile seizure). About a third of the children who have one febrile seizure will have another one, most commonly within the next 12 months. WebDec 27, 2024 · The main concern after any blow to a baby’s head is injury to the underlying brain, which occurs in two forms: bleeding and concussion. When small blood vessels have been broken between the skull and the brain or within the brain, bleeding occurs within this space and compresses the brain.
